Chloe Ting

Her videos are short and quite accessible. They are also very energising and enjoyable and helps you really break a sweat at home. Her voice-overs are also very encouraging and supportive so when you are feeling a bit demotivated, her voice prompts are lovely.



Blogilates

She has workouts for all the different areas of the body. Her videos last different variations of times which can fit any of your time constraints. At the beginning of the month, she also releases free workout calendars. She also releases awesome blog posts which are really helpful. 



MadFit

Her videos are short and fun. They all follow popular songs so it feels more like you are doing a dance routine. You will be done with the workout before you know it because you will be busy singing along to the song.



Adrian Bryant

His videos are super simple but very effective. You don't need any equipment to do his workouts. You can also put your own music on because the workouts feature simple one move or two moves. The simplicity makes it more manageable.



Yoga with Adriene 

If you are into more calming and relaxing stretches or more pilates style work out which are not really about breaking a sweat but more about technique, you will love her videos. Her videos are really good for anxiety. During this weird time, it might be useful to try yoga as if can really help to center yourself back.
